Release checklist — Stagelight seat-map renderer. Confirm the renderer no longer embeds patron hold data in the SVG layer; that leak was the basis of last quarter's finding. Verify the seat-availability endpoint enforces the venue-scoped token and that the debug overlay is compiled out of production bundles. Run the fuzz suite against the map-import parser before sign-off. The reviewed artifact can be matched to this checklist using the build token below.

session token of kahog-bahif = htk9_f63daec35

Subject: First-aid room access

Hello all,

A reminder from the front desk that the first-aid room on the ground floor of the Merlon Building is kept locked outside staffed hours. Team assistants may open it for genuine first-aid needs only, and should note the time and reason in the logbook inside. Please restock nothing yourselves; report shortages to facilities. The keypad by the door takes the code below.

turnstile pass: bdg-YEOZLM-79341408

**Step 7 — Metricweave sidecar key material.** Before sealing the envelope, confirm the metrics-aggregation sidecar on the Torvale cluster has flushed its buffer and that the rotation witness (this ceremony, Keeper B) has countersigned the ledger page. Future maintainers: the sidecar will refuse to re-attest until the recovery material below is entered exactly as printed, including spacing. Verify the checksum card matches, then record the passphrase immediately beneath this item.

vault phrase of bahof-taweg = ulaax-lamys-ulaion-caswyn-pelael-norael-fraax-julix-rusix-oliath-olidor-jorwyn-pelok-fraeth

For the incoming director. Status: signed LOI with Calder Freight Group. Diligence window closes end of quarter. Purchase price locked; working-capital adjustment pending. Key risks: two client contracts require consent to assign; one site lease has a change-of-control clause. Staff communications embargoed until signing. Retention packages approved for four senior operators. Transition services agreement drafted, twelve-month term. Your sign-off needed on the carve-out IT plan by Friday. Rationale and downstream intent are recorded below.

management briefing: Headcount on the Belix team goes from 60 to 93 by the end of November. Gross margin on Belix came in at 23 percent against a plan of 47 percent.